    UK Top 40 July 25th 1998

    UK Top 40 July 25th 1998

    Into the nineties and another UK Top 40 from July 1998. Here
    you will find some Fatboy Slim, Energy-52, Eagle-Eye Cherry, Ace of Base, Five,
    Massive Attack and Dario G. With contributions on the albums coming from The
    Verve, Garbage, Beastie Boys and Lighthouse Family. All the biggest hits of
    July 25th 1998.

    UK Top 40 Singles May 2 1981

    UK Top 40 Singles May 2 1981

    In 1981, we had megastars such as Spandau Ballet, Stevie
    Wonder, Madness, Shakin’ Stevens and The Jacksons. Rockers Stray Cats, The Clash,
    Saxon and Gillan. More music from Department S, The Beat, Eddy Grant, The
    Whispers, Landscape and more.
